Common Mistakes When Choosing and Using Stephani

Despite its strengths, many users make mistakes when selecting and applying Stephani. One common error is assuming that because it's a script font, it will automatically fit every design context. In reality, script fonts like Stephani are best used sparingly and with intention. Overusing them can lead to a cluttered appearance, reducing the overall impact of your design.

Another mistake is not considering the purpose of the design. For example, using Stephani in a formal business document may come across as unprofessional. While it's beautiful, it's not always the best choice for every situation. It’s important to match the font with the tone and intent of your project.

Some users also overlook the importance of Stephani's spacing and contrast. These elements play a significant role in how legible and visually appealing the font appears. Neglecting these details can result in a design that looks messy or difficult to read, especially at smaller sizes.

Realistic Examples and Better Approaches

Let’s take a real-world example. Imagine you're creating a wedding invitation. You want something romantic and elegant, so you choose Stephani for the main text. However, if you use it throughout the entire invitation, the design might feel too busy and hard to read. Instead, use Stephani only for the title and couple's names, pairing it with a simple sans-serif font for the body text. This approach keeps the design cohesive while maintaining readability and visual interest.

Similarly, if you're working on a blog post, using Stephani for the headline can draw attention and set the tone. But using it in the body copy could make the text harder to follow. Stick to the headline and perhaps a subheading to keep your readers engaged without overwhelming them.

What to Check Before Making a Decision

Before deciding to use Stephani, there are several factors to consider:

  1. Font availability: Ensure that Stephani is available in the format you need (e.g., OTF, TTF, WOFF) and that it supports the characters you require.
  2. Licensing terms: Review the licensing agreement to understand how you can use the font, including restrictions on commercial use and distribution.
  3. Compatibility: Test Stephani across different platforms and devices to confirm that it displays correctly everywhere.
  4. Design goals: Align the font with the overall aesthetic and message of your project. Does it reflect the intended tone? Will it resonate with your audience?

By addressing these considerations upfront, you can make a more informed decision and avoid potential issues down the line.
